Football manager convicted of sodomy in Uganda
Explicit pictures of former Sports Club Villa boss Chris Mubiru were printed in Ugandan tabloid in 2012
Chris Mubiru, the former boss of Sports Club Villa, has been convicted of sodomy in Kampala,
Uganda three years after explicit pictures of him having sex with another men appeared in the country's press.
According to Uganda's Daily Monitor, the man was found 'guilty of having carnal knowledge of his 'victim' Emmanuel Nyanzi.
Buganda Road Chief magistrate Flavia Nabakooza added that the prosecution had proved its case beyond reasonable doubt.
Mubiru was acquitted on a second count of sodomy because his partner, George Oundo, consented.
Murbiru's sentence has yet to be announced; according to SMSMediaUganda he will be sentenced on September 18.
In July a doctor claimed Mubiru, who also managed Uganda Cranes, was tortured to 'prove' he's not gay, after he was outed by Ugandan tabloid Red Pepper in 2012. He was first arrested in 2009.
The newspaper printed pornographic pictures across their front page with the headline: 'SMOKED OUT! Uganda Cranes boss nabbed sodomizing players – Shocking pictures inside.'
